摘 要:目的研究高尿酸与体重指数(BMI)交互作用对苗族人群代谢综合征的影响。方法采用多阶段分层整群抽样方法,在贵州省30~79岁苗族居民中进行调查,共纳入研究对象共4672人。Logistic回归模型分析高尿酸、BMI与代谢综合征的关系,通过计算交互作用的相对超额危险度比(RERI)、归因比(AP)、协同指数(S)、纯因子归因交互作用百分比(AP×AB)%,来评估相加交互作用。结果本研究中MS的检出率为20.17%、高尿酸的检出率为25.09%、BMI≥24检出率为59.85%。在调整了潜在混杂因素后,与非高尿酸者相比、高尿酸者患MS风险的OR=2.640,95%CI:2.251~3.097(P<0.001)。BMI≥24与MS的患病风险相关(OR=8.430,95%CI:6.738~10.560,P<0.001),但二者对MS无相乘交互作用(OR=0.754,95%CI:0.476~1.194,P=0.228)。在相加交互作用分析中,高尿酸合并BMI≥24者的患病风险OR=18.976,95%CI:13.995~25.730(P<0.001),高于只有高尿酸或者只有BMI≥24者,高尿酸与BMI≥24对MS的患病风险有相加交互作用,RERI(95%CI)、AP(95%CI)、S(95%CI)为8.321(4.800~11.843)、0.439(0.336~0.542)、1.862(1.525~2.274)、AP×AB(%)为46.29%。结论高尿酸和体重指数都与代谢综合征的风险增加有关,高尿酸与体重指数对MS的患病风险存在相加交互作用。Objective To analyze the interaction of hyperuricemia and BMI on the risk of metabolic syndrome in the Miao population.Methods The multistage stratified cluster sampling method was conducted among Miao residents aged 30 to 79 years in Guizhou Province,a total of 4672 study subjects were included.The Logistic regression model was used to analyze the relationship between hyperuricemia and BMI on metabolic syndrome risk,additive interaction was evaluated by RERI,AP,S,(AP×AB)%.Results In this study,the detection rate of MS was 20.17%,hyperuricemia was 25.09%,and BMI≥24 was 59.85%.After adjusting for potential confounders,the MS risk of hyperuricemia patients OR=2.640,95%CI:2.25-3.097(P<0.001)compared with non-hyperuricemia patients.BMI≥24 was associated with the disease risk of MS(OR=8.430,95%CI:6.738-10.560,P<0.001).There was not multiplicative interaction between hyperuricemia and BMI with MS(OR=0.754,95%CI:0.476-1.194,P=0.228).In the additive interaction analysis,patients with hyperuricemia plus BMI≥24 had a higher risk(OR=18.976,95%CI:13.995-25.730,P<0.001)than those with hyperuricemia only or BMI≥24 alone.There was additive interaction between hyperuricemia and BMI on the risk of MS,RERI(95%CI),AP(95%CI),and S(95%CI)were 8.321(4.800-11.843),0.439(0.336-0.542),1.862(1.525-2.274),AP×AB(%)was 46.29%.Conclusion Both hyperuricemia and BMI were related to a high risk of MS.There is additive interaction between hyperuricemia and BMI on the risk of MS.
